Transaction cf02c833d9fc388254bfc6c63e934916e97da619107c17db8fa6a77a67f61d8a
1 Input
1 Output
-
cf02c833d9fc388254bfc6c63e934916e97da619107c17db8fa6a77a67f61d8a:0
- value
- 723415
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da64ac0e47d53aa344bfce8577cc80ba8ef31476 OP_EQUAL
- address
- 3MbmqBXwVkujVfonYUESM9n74hpfPea8du